Subject: NCDOT TIP R-5737;Proposed At-Grade Intersection Conversion to Interchange near Davidson County
Community College in Davidson County. Drainage features within the Yadkin Pee Dee River Basin Rich
Fork and UTs to Rich Fork(12-119-7)and UTs to Abbotts Creek[12-119(6)and(4.5)]
Site Determination for Applicability to the Mitigation Rules(15A NCAC 2H.0506[h])
Dear Ms. Euliss:
Per your request dated June 1,2018,NC Division of Water Resource(NCDWR)staff,along with yourself and staff
from the US Army Corps of Engineers and Dewberry,reviewed drainage features within the above reference project
area located in Davidson County on June 20,2018 for applicability to the mitigation rules(15A NCAC 2H
.0506[h]). The drainage features are approximated on the attached map(Figure 4)initialed and dated August 6,
2018.
The drainage features examined in the field are listed in Table 1 below and correspond to drainage features on the
attached map. The attached map was submitted to NCDWR on August 3,2018. It is a revision of the original map
submitted on June 1,2018. Revisions were made as a result of the on-site field review referenced above and a
change in the project boundaries.
Stream determinations are provided and noted if they are subject to the Mitigation Rules. Wetland features were
assessed on site by US Army Corps of Engineers and were determined to be accurate as presented. Please note that
feature SA was not reviewed on site by NCDWR but is considered accurate as presented. Also,this letter only
addresses the features specifically marked on the attached map and does not apply to other drainage features further
downstream from NCDOT's project area,or to any other drainage features in the vicinity.
This letter only addresses the applicability to the mitigation rules and does not approve any activity within Waters of
the United States, or Waters of the State. Any impacts to wetlands and streams must comply with 404/401
regulations,water supply regulations(15A NCAC 2B .0216),and any other required federal,state and local
regulations.
The owner(or future owners)or permittee should notify NCDWR(and other relevant agencies)of this
determination in any future correspondences concerning this property and/or project. This determination shall
expire five(5)years from the date of this letter.

Landowners or affected parties that dispute a determination made by NCDWR or Delegated Local Authority that a
surface water exists and that it is subject to the mitigation rules may request a determination by the Director. A
request for a determination by the Director shall be referred to the Director in writing c/o Amy Chapman,NCDWR
Wetlands/401 Unit, 1617 Mail Service Center,Raleigh,NC 27699-1617.
Individuals that dispute a determination by NCDWR or Delegated Local Authority that"exempts"a surface water
from the mitigation rules may ask for an adjudicatory hearing. You may obtain the petition form from the office of
Administrative hearings. You must file the petition with the office of Administrative Hearings within sixty(60)
days of receipt of this notice and the date the affected party(including downstream and adjacent landowners)is
notified of this decision. A petition is considered filed when it is received in the office of Administrative Hearings
during normal office hours. The Office of Administrative Hearings accepts filings Monday through Friday between
the hours of 8:00am and 5:00pm,except for official state holidays. The original and one(1)copy of the petition
must be filed with the Office of Administrative Hearings.
The petition may be faxed-provided the original and one copy of the document is received by the Office of
Administrative Hearings within five(5)business days following the faxed transmission.
